讀古今文學網 > Android程序設計:第2版 > 聲明自己的內容提供者 >

聲明自己的內容提供者

P81「內容提供者的使用」一節中已經探討了客戶端如何訪問並使用內容提供者。現在,我們有了自己的簡單的內容提供者,唯一需要做的就是在AndroidManifest.xml文件中添加以下代碼,使得客戶端可以使用這個內容提供者:


<provider android:name=".provider.SimpleFinchVideoContentProvider"
    android:authorities="oreilly.demo.pa.finchvideo.SimpleFinchVideo"/>
  

當編譯完應用後,其.apk文件中會包含提供者的實現類,其清單文件中會包含類似我們剛剛添加的XML代碼,Android平台上的所有應用都可以訪問清單文件,假定其已經得到該權限。

我們已經創建了自己的簡單內容提供者,在第13章將探討一些新的內容提供者模式。